About ACIS Export Profile Settings and the Corresponding Configuration Options
The following table maps the options in the ACIS Export Profile Settings export profile editor with the corresponding configuration options in the config.pro file.

Version
4, 5*, 6, and 7
Specifies the ACIS version.

Advanced
Enable ACIS extension
Select this option to include datum features, sketches, cross-sections, and parameters in the export.
Specifies whether the ACIS extension is active.
Advanced > Model preferences
Export assembly as
Flat*, All Levels
Is available when you select Enable ACIS extension.
Specifies the file structure of the exported assembly models.
Export units
As Is*, in, ft, mm, cm, micron
Is available when you select Enable ACIS extension.
The exported models include units of length, independent of the model units. For example, if the length in a model is defined in inches, you can export the model with length set in millimeters.

Advanced > Geometry and entity preferences
Maximum surface deviation
–1.000000
Specifies the accuracy needed for surface approximation when converting surfaces to free-form surfaces.
Raise free-form surface degree
Raises the surface degree for approximating free-form surfaces as bezier patches.
Maximum free-form surface degree
5 to 16 with 16 as the default.
Is available when you select Raise free-form surface degree.
The maximum degree of the free-form surface used when approximating free-form surfaces as bezier patches.
Extend surface boundaries
Is selected by default.
Extends the domains of surfaces until the surfaces intersect.
